                    my personal way of making boulders uses a rectangle, zorro, FFD, catmull-clark, polyreduce, and then texturing.

                    I make the rectangle, then I use zorro to add more organic subdivisions ( not uniform squares), then FFD to morph it, catmull-clark to get rid of some sharp edges (if you want), then polyreduce to lower the... well... polycount (if that's a real word). Then I texture it with U.V. tools or projected textures, and result:

                          @unknownuser said:

                          So . .. what is this "Catmull-clark" of which I hear tell? And is this something I need?

                          It's like subdivide and smooth (Sort of), in that it... well... subdivides and smoothes. Just not as well. It does it based on where lines are and such, so it's a bit random... which is good for boulders. And it's free. here's the steps showing the boulder after FFD, from catmull-clark to the end of polyreduce...

                              Andrew,

                              I can use any texture and make it seamless using either Crazybump, Imagesynth, Pixplant or even Photoshop, I prefer pixplant. Here is a screen shot and attached is the texture, it has diffuse, displacement, normal bump, and specular maps.
